Nominations for the inaugural United States Equestrian Federation (USEF) Youth Sportsman’s Charter Award will open August 1, and entries will be accepted through October 31, 2006. This new award was announced last December and is designed to educate youth and develop leaders in the equine industry across all breeds and disciplines. The USEF Youth Sportsman’s Charter Award aims to give something back to the youth membership and recognize them for their hard-earned achievements.


 


Each national affiliate award winner will receive financial assistance for a five-day, career opportunity workshop at the USEF national headquarters in Lexington, Ky.
